Armley: Unassuming, Unorthodox and Enterprising

Heritage Open Day: Steve Thornton is a long time Armley resident and enthusiast. His illustrated talk will highlight some of the famous people who have helped to shape - and been shaped by - Armley. The talk will also feature some slightly less well known individuals and organisations who have continued to ensure that Armley remains unassuming, unorthodox and enterprising. The talk will also be an opportunity to enjoy the beautiful surroundings of Grade 2 listed Christ Church, built 153 years ago in the Gothic Revival style.
